DJ Alibi
Let's Ride
Tres Records | 2007

Raised in Moscow and a Canadian citizen since age 12, DJ Alibi has rocketeered his career from a Russian immigrant to one of Tres Records’ most promising debut acts in only a few years. First heard on Tres Records’ 'Shipping And Handling' mix in 2006, after being recruited by Thes One at nineteen years old, this bearded Caucasian is now in the process of readying his first LP 'One Day'.

First single of the album is the up-tempo funk-infused 'Let’s Ride' with an electrifying presence by Boston’s Insight, handling all rhymes over a beat that betrays Alibi’s broad musical background, as he first learnt to play the violin at 4 followed by other classical instruments. Alibi’s sense for broadening hip-hop is clearly underlined in the instrumental composition 'Samba Internacional', drenched in Brazilian grooves and jazzy arrangements. The third track on this 12", 'Don’t Look Down' introduces Toronto’s Bamboombox to the world, Alibi’s group and part of the Soliva Spit Project, over a lush, eerie soul voice-implied beat with each member showing that this group is the next best thing out of Canada.

This 12" (not only the lead single) is a tasteful appetizer for a full album that surely will be included in the race for best debut album of the year. A listen to this very nice debut by a prodigious producer, whose promising future is now to begin, will suffice to comprehend.
